The χ-part of the Analytic Class Number Formula, for Global Function Fields

Abstract

top
Let F/k be a finite abelian extension of global function fields, totally split at a distinguished place ∞ of k. We show that a complex Gras conjecture holds for Stark units, and we derive a refined analytic class number formula.
